To supervise & co-ordinate the effective operation of the Charity Shop & kitchen within the Café/Coffee Shop, with responsibility for supervising employees and volunteers to ensure a high standard of customer service.

Key Responsibilities:
  1. Ensure good quality food, presentation, and services are provided to Café customers, including for special events or functions, maintaining a high level of customer satisfaction.
  2. Interact with customers in a friendly and professional manner to gauge satisfaction and identify areas for improvement.
  3. Lead in the preparation, cooking, and serving of nutritious meals and refreshments, planning menus that consider dietary needs, preferences, and customer feedback.
  4. Assist the Corps Officer in maintaining food supplies and equipment, liaising with suppliers to ensure value for money, working within budgets, and minimizing wastage. This includes using a car for purchasing and online ordering.
  5. Open and close premises, ensuring safety for volunteers and customers, overseeing kitchen hygiene, and handling cashing up procedures.
The successful candidate(s) will demonstrate:
  • High standards of safety, cleanliness, and food hygiene, complying with health and safety regulations, and providing training as needed.
  • Assist in managing and supervising employees and volunteers in accordance with policies, including financial recording, service quality, and supporting volunteers' needs, maintaining GDPR-compliant records.
  • Level 2 Food & Hygiene certification or willingness to obtain it.
  • Full driving licence and access to a car.
  • Up-to-date knowledge of food hygiene, including BFH and COSHH requirements.
  • Experience supervising in a retail food environment.

Note: Full training on Salvation Army systems will be provided.
